How does the term vision relate to being a leader?
1. Leaders imagine a different and better situation, and identify ways to achieve it.
2. Leaders are constantly imagining new and original goals.
3. Leaders see the way to meet their own needs.
4. Leaders use vision, rather than intuition, to make institutional changes.
Correct Answer: 1
Leaders imagine a different and better situation, and identify ways to achieve it. They do not constantly imagine new and original goals, but often see new ways to achieve old goals. Leaders are not self-centered, and they use vision and intuition to solve problems.
